When and Where
Falaise Pocket began on August 12, 1944[8]. It ended on August 21, 1944[9]. The location of it was Normandy[5]. It is in the country of France[3].
Context
Falaise Pocket is part of Operation Overlord[6]. Its instance of is recorded as battle[4].
Participants
Recorded participant include Nazi Germany[11], United States[12], United Kingdom[13], Canada[14], Polish Armed Forces in the West[15], and Free France[16].
